Trump: Zelensky "wants a deal"

President Volodymyr Zelensky wants to reach an agreement to put an end to the "madness", writes USA's future president Donald Trump about the Ukraine war. Trump claims that Ukraine has lost 400,000 soldiers in Russia's war of aggression – something Zelensky denies with the lower figure of 43,000 dead.

In social media, Zelensky writes that 43,000 Ukrainian soldiers have died since Russia's war of aggression began in February 2022. Another 370,000 have been injured, according to the president.

Exact figures on fallen and injured soldiers - both Ukrainian and Russian - are difficult to verify.

The president emphasizes that Ukraine needs a "lasting peace" that Russia will not "destroy in a few years", according to the news agency AFP.

"The world is waiting"

The post came just hours after Trump, in a long text on his own platform Truth, commented on the deposed Syrian president Bashar al-Assad's flight from Syria and Russia's losses in the war of aggression against Ukraine.

About Kyiv's losses, he writes: "They have lost a tremendous number, 400,000 soldiers, and even more civilians" and adds that an immediate settlement should be reached and negotiations initiated.

"Too many lives are being lost and too many families are being destroyed, and if it continues, it can lead to something even bigger and much worse. I know Vladimir (Putin) well. Now is the time to act. China can help. The world is waiting for this!"

During the autumn election campaign in the USA, Republican Trump has claimed that he can end the Ukraine war in 24 hours. Trump met Zelensky on Saturday in Paris, where he participated in the re-inauguration of Notre Dame Cathedral during his first trip abroad since the election victory.

Took a village

Parallel to the developments, Russia claims to have captured another village in eastern Ukraine. It concerns Blahodatne in Donetsk, according to AFP.

Earlier, Russia claimed to have shot down 17 drones over the Belgorod region and 12 over Kursk, both at the border with Ukraine, during the night. A total of 46 drones were shot down during the night, the others were hit over Rostov and Astrakhan, according to information from the Defense Ministry in Moscow, as reported by AFP.
